Significant modifications to the eligibility for settlement services for permanent residents of the economic class have recently been announced by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C).
Regardless of when they arrived, all economic class permanent residents are subject to the policy change, which goes into force on April 1, 2026.
According to the new computation, time has already passed for people who got PR status prior to 2020.
These are the things that economic immigrants should know about the reduced eligibility window, the services that are impacted, and how to make the most of their remaining access before the deadline.
